You can cut it down since the contacts are the same. I've done it and it works, just look online and find a template for the nano sim then glue it on top of the micro sim and cut off the excess plastic.

I didn't use a tool for mine btw, I just used an exacto knife and it worked fine. I've also cut down a normal sim to a micro, and I cut up a micro to make a nano to micro adapter, the contacts on all sims are the same it's just the plastic that's different.

Strictly speaking, the older, larger style SIM card that we refer to colloquially as a SIM is a Mini-SIM. When the entire credit card sized piece of plastic is used, that is a SIM apparently.
